Transaction 644894a92ec8ea691ef1fb16cef1b701f78588fc02a4db249cd04c2d642d0ed5

3 Input
2 Outputs
  • 644894a92ec8ea691ef1fb16cef1b701f78588fc02a4db249cd04c2d642d0ed5:0
  • value  700000000
    address  12CwKFuvtqepRckcBt9sXpF42WWEZVngyp
  • 644894a92ec8ea691ef1fb16cef1b701f78588fc02a4db249cd04c2d642d0ed5:1
  • value  2938566
    address  19KHi2u8SAiNHNUYRpDdXKgjKQMsRUY7m7